Once you buy a total of 40 pieces of content you will get a 20% discount on all content from there on. So you will be seeing those kinda prices once that happens. I have been on the service for 8 years and yes in that first year I spent a lot of money on content. But now I just occasionally buy a new track or a car, so really now it doesn’t seem like I’m spending much.

Struggling with racecraft by renkaanpotkija in iRacing

[–]Undeserving_Meatball 0 points1 point  (0 children)

One thing about Oulton is that is has some high speed sweeping turns. So if you miss your mark you are either going off into the grass or you are going to have to slow down too much in the turn which will cause the person behind to make contact. Or even if you hit your mark but you have someone right behind who is either a bit aggressive or just faster and they make much contact then you are going into the grass.

Not saying to not fight for position but it is important to recognize if someone is just faster and most times it’s best just to let them go. If it’s an aggressive driver you should let them go. They will most likely take themselves out later in the race.
